Europe is currently experiencing an intense heat wave, with forecasters predicting record-breaking temperatures across multiple countries in the coming days. For more updates, see the Europe heatwave live coverage. Authorities have issued heat warnings, and experts warn of serious health risks and infrastructure challenges as the heat wave intensifies.

The European Weather Agency (EWA) has issued heat alerts for several countries, including France, Spain, Italy, and Germany, where temperatures are expected to surpass previous records. In some regions, temperatures could reach up to 45°C (113°F), the highest ever recorded in these areas. Officials have urged residents to stay hydrated, avoid outdoor activities during peak heat hours, and check on vulnerable populations.

Meteorologists attribute the extreme temperatures to a persistent high-pressure system, commonly known as a heat dome, which traps hot air over the continent. The heat dome has been linked to climate change-driven patterns, highlighting the importance of climate resilience strategies. Emergency services are preparing for increased demand, especially related to heat-related illnesses and wildfires, which have already started to emerge in some areas.

Public health agencies have issued advisories emphasizing the importance of staying cool and recognizing symptoms of heat exhaustion and heatstroke. Hospitals are on alert for potential increases in heat-related emergency visits. Governments are also considering temporary measures such as opening cooling centers and suspending certain outdoor activities to protect residents.

Historical and Current Heat Trends in Europe

Europe has experienced increasingly severe heat waves over the past decade, with previous record temperatures set in 2019 and 2022. The current heat dome is part of a broader pattern linked to climate change, which has contributed to more intense and prolonged heat events. Experts warn that without significant emission reductions, such extreme conditions are likely to become more common, posing ongoing challenges for the continent.
